Output 21e5f29346d67047230437bae3e2903bd9f62c36f126a90d18b4ec8699c0e7e3:37

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 3e926f0a5157ddb5e388018591c25e3fcdd72011
address
bc1q86fx7zj32lwmtcugqxzersj78lxawgq3qw60dq
transaction
21e5f29346d67047230437bae3e2903bd9f62c36f126a90d18b4ec8699c0e7e3